5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 安卓系统开发简介,安卓系统开发入门与进阶概述

安卓系统开发简介,安卓系统开发入门与进阶概述

时间:2025-07-05 来源:网络 人气:

你有没有想过,手机里那个神奇的安卓系统是怎么来的?它就像一个魔法师,把各种应用和功能都变了出来。今天,就让我带你一起揭开安卓系统开发的神秘面纱吧!

安卓的诞生:一个梦想的起点

安卓系统,全名Android,是由谷歌公司开发的。它的诞生,源于一个梦想。2003年,谷歌的创始人拉里·佩奇和谢尔盖·布林决定开发一个全新的操作系统,这个系统要能够运行在多种设备上,让用户享受到无缝的体验。于是,安卓系统就这样应运而生了。

安卓的架构:一个稳固的框架

安卓系统的架构非常独特,它由四个主要部分组成:Linux内核、中间件、应用框架和应用。

- Linux内核:这是安卓系统的基石,它负责管理硬件资源,如内存、处理器和存储等。

- 中间件:它包括系统库、系统服务和系统应用,为上层应用提供支持。

- 应用框架:这个框架提供了丰富的API,让开发者可以轻松地开发出各种应用。

- 应用:这是用户可以直接使用的软件,如微信、支付宝等。

这样的架构设计,让安卓系统既稳定又灵活,能够满足各种设备的需求。

安卓的开发环境:一个强大的工具箱

想要开发安卓应用,你需要一个强大的工具箱。安卓开发环境主要包括以下几部分:

- Android Studio:这是谷歌官方推荐的开发工具,它集成了代码编辑、调试、性能分析等功能,让开发者可以更高效地开发应用。

- SDK:软件开发工具包,包含了开发安卓应用所需的库、工具和文档。

- 模拟器:模拟器可以让你在电脑上模拟安卓设备,方便测试应用。

有了这些工具,你就可以开始你的安卓开发之旅了。

安卓的开发流程:一个清晰的路径

安卓开发流程大致可以分为以下几个步骤:

1. 需求分析:确定你的应用要解决什么问题,满足哪些用户需求。

2. 设计界面:设计应用的用户界面,让用户一目了然。

3. 编写代码:使用Java或Kotlin语言编写应用逻辑。

4. 测试:在模拟器和真实设备上测试应用,确保其稳定性和性能。

5. 发布:将应用发布到应用商店,让更多人使用。

这个过程虽然繁琐,但只要按照步骤来,你一定能够开发出优秀的安卓应用。

安卓的未来:一个无限的可能

随着科技的不断发展,安卓系统也在不断进化。未来,安卓可能会在以下几个方面有所突破:

- 人工智能:安卓系统将更加智能化,能够根据用户习惯提供个性化服务。

- 物联网:安卓系统将更好地支持物联网设备,让我们的生活更加便捷。

- 虚拟现实:安卓系统将助力虚拟现实技术的发展,带来全新的体验。

安卓系统开发是一个充满无限可能的领域。只要你热爱编程,愿意不断学习,就一定能够在安卓的世界里找到属于你的舞台。那么,还等什么呢?快来加入安卓开发的大家庭吧!


作者 小编

教程资讯

教程资讯排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。